For Kenyans needing to legalize Kenyan documents for use in Brazil
Procedure
- Documents issued in the Republic of Kenya must be certified by the issuing Authority in the Republic of Kenya. The certification process can be accessed at https://mfa.ecitizen.go.ke/
Please be advised that a Kenyan residing in Brazil may appoint a third party to facilitate this process.
- Following certification, the documents must be authenticated by the Ministry of Foreign and Diaspora Affairs (MFDA) at https://mfa.ecitizen.go.ke/
- Affixed with the MFDA Authentication Certificate to the original document, the Brazilian Embassy in Nairobi is authorized to perform the consular legalization of the document upon receipt of the designated consular fee.
- Kindly arrange an appointment to submit the document to the Embassy of the Federative Republic of Brazil in Nairobi through the e-Consular platform.
- Please note that Kenyan citizens residing in Brazil are required to appoint a trusted third party, including their name and a copy of their identity card, in the email scheduling the appointment. This procedure will also be followed during the collection process.
- The Embassy of the Republic of Kenya, Brasilia, is able to facilitate the transmission of the original documents to the designated third-party representative for presentation to the Embassy of the Federative Republic of Brazil, Nairobi, during the scheduled appointment.
- Kindly note that documents transmitted by the Embassy of the Republic of Kenya, Brasilia, should be collected at the Ministry of Foreign and Diaspora Affairs headquarters by the designated third-party representative.
- Please be advised that payment for document legalization at the Brazilian Embassy in Nairobi is required before scheduling an appointment. Further information and payment instructions are available on payment of consular fees
